Red Factor 55 Flatlink

what is it?

The Factor 55 Flatlink is and alternative to the winch hook that manufacturers like Warn provide at the end of their winch rope. It eliminates the clasp, which can sometimes fail.

Factor 55 Flatlink with Bow Shackle and Winch Rope

WHAT'S IT FOR?

The flatlink provides a “closed” system for recovery, which means that there is no likelihood that the winch rope will accidentally come apart from the recovery system.

Factor 55 Flatlink

WHY YOU'D BUY IT:

The flatlink looks good sitting flat on your fairlead, rather than a hook dangling and rattling around. It’s great if you like to use soft shackles.

TONY’S TIP

Factor 55 sell a rope guard that installs over the front of the flatlink to protect the winch rope from damage.

I have found that I can do the same thing by putting electrical tape over the rope at the end of the winch line.
